Abstract

In this correspondence, we consider the equivalent condition that a sequence possesses ideal autocorrelation function. As we know, for a binary sequence, the equivalent condition is that the characteristic class of this sequence consists of two cyclic difference sets. This paper proves that, for a p-ary sequence with d-form property, the equivalent condition is that its characteristic class consists of one cyclic divisible difference sets and p−1 relative difference sets. Moreover, a new way to construct cyclic divisible difference sets is presented.
